Relevance

Covered Please, Please, Please, Let Me Get What I Want as a single released in 1985.

The instrumental version was featured in the film "Ferris Bueller's Day Off" (1986)

Profile

The Dream Academy are an English folk rock, dream pop and sophisti-pop band, comprising singer/guitarist Nick Laird-Clowes, multi-instrumentalist Kate St. John, and keyboardist Gilbert Gabriel. The group was active from 1983 to 1991, at which point they disbanded. Nick and Kate reunited as "The Dream Academy (Nick And Kate)" in October of 2016 to play three shows in Japan.

The Dream Academy were a British band consisting of singer/guitarist Nick Laird-Clowes, multi-instrumentalist (chiefly oboe, cor anglais player) Kate St John, and keyboardist Gilbert Gabriel. The band is most noted for their 1985 hit singles "Life in a Northern Town", "The Love Parade" and their 1985 cover of the Smiths' song "Please Please Please Let Me Get What I Want", which was featured in the John Hughes film Ferris Bueller's Day Off in 1986.
